given y&gt;0 and dy/dx=(3x^2+4x)/yif the point (1,√10) is on the graph relating x and y, then what is y when x=0
jonny [76]
\dfrac{\mathrm dy}{\mathrm dx}=\dfrac{3x^2+4x}y\iff y\,\mathrm dy=(3x^2+4x)\,\mathrm dx
\implies\displaystyle\int y\,\mathrm dy=\int(3x^2+4x)\,\mathrm dx
\implies \dfrac12y^2=x^3+2x^2+C

When x=1 you have y=\sqrt{10}, so

\dfrac12(\sqrt{10})^2=1^3+2(1)^2+C\implies 5=1+2+C\implies C=2

and so the particular solution to the ODE is

\dfrac12y^2=x^3+2x^2+2

Then when x=0, you get

\dfrac12y^2=0^3+2(0)^2+2=2
\implies y^2=4
\implies y=2

where we omitted the negative root because it's given that y>0.

What is the probability that a point chosen at random in the given figure will be inside the smaller square?
Aliun [14]
I have to interpret that:

1) the smaller square has side length = 3 cm

2) the bigger square has side length = 5 cm

3) the smaller square is completely inside the bigger square.

4) the points cannot be outside the bigger square



Under those assumptions the probability that a point is inside the smaller square  is

P (inside the smaller square) = area of the smaller square / area of the bigger square

P (inside the smaller squere) = (3cm)^2 / (5cm)^2 =  9 / 25


Answer: 9 / 25

1) After a dilation, (-60, 15) is the image of (-12, 3). What are the coordinates of the image of (-2,-7) after the same dilatio
BARSIC [14]

Answer:

a) k = 5; (-10, -35)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

Co-ordinates:

Pre-Image = (-12,3)

After dilation

Image = (-60,15)

The dilation about the origin can be given as :

Pre-Image(x,y)\rightarrow Image(kx,ky)

where k represents the scalar factor.

We can find value of k for the given co-ordinates by finding the ratio of x or y co-ordinates of the image and pre-image.

k=\frac{Image}{Pre-Image}

For the given co-ordinates.

Pre-Image = (-12,3)

Image = (-60,15)

The value of k=\frac{-60}{-12}=5

or k=\frac{15}{3}=5

As we get k=5 for both ratios i.e of x and  y co-ordinates, so we can say the image has been dilated by a factor of 5 about the origin.

To find the image of (-2,-7), after same dilation, we will multiply the co-ordinates with the scalar factor.

Pre-Image(-2,-7)\rightarrow Image((-2\times5),(-7\times 5))

Pre-Image(-2,-7)\rightarrow Image(-10,-35) (Answer)
